what happened to dick cheney

Dick Cheney, the former U.S. vice president under George W. Bush, died in late 2025 at the age of 84, after decades as one of the most influential and controversial Republicans in modern American politics. News reports attribute his death to complications related to pneumonia and longstanding heart disease, conditions he had battled for many years.

Quick Scoop: What Happened

  • Dick Cheney passed away in November 2025, with major outlets reporting his age as 84 and treating his death as the end of an era in GOP foreign policy and national security politics.
  • Obituaries highlight that he was widely seen as a driving force behind the Iraq War, the post‑9/11 “war on terror,” and expanded surveillance and interrogation powers.
  • Coverage notes that he remained unapologetic about these policies, insisting until his death that the Iraq invasion and “enhanced interrogation” were justified to protect the United States.

His Final Years

  • In his later years Cheney became a prominent intra‑party critic of Donald Trump, especially after the January 6, 2021 Capitol attack, publicly calling Trump a “greater threat to our republic than any individual” in U.S. history.
  • In 2024 he made headlines by saying he would vote for Democrat Kamala Harris over the Republican nominee, framing it as putting country over party to defend the Constitution.
  • Commentators now frame his legacy as a mix of hard‑line national security influence and deep controversy over Iraq, torture, and executive power, with debate about him continuing online and in political media.
